Stormwater controls (5)
Underground storageStormwater Tank - Phase 1
Storage volume376.0 m³
Outletorifice

Located in underground parking structure; pumped release at max 60 L/s; also stores 350 m3 water balance volume; 100-yr post-dev peak controlled to 2-yr pre-dev peak

Underground storageStormwater Tank - Phase 2
Storage volume156.0 m³
Outletorifice

Located in underground parking structure; pumped release at max 60 L/s; 100-yr post-dev peak controlled to 2-yr pre-dev peak

Oil-grit separatorStormceptor Jellyfish JF4-1-1
Outletoverflow

Treats vehicular areas only (~1800 m2); located upstream of stormwater tank; provides 80% long-term TSS removal; outlet pipe and overflow weir both directed to tank

Rainwater harvesting / reuseRainwater Reuse System
Storage volume350.0 m³
Treatment volume350.0 m³
Outletother

25 mm retention stored in stormwater tank; reused for on-site irrigation, car wash stations, grey water reuse (toilet flushing) in common amenity areas or residential units

OtherCB Shields + Stormceptor EFO6 (South Service Road)
Outletother

For South Service Road municipal road drainage; CB Shields provide 50% TSS removal; combined with Stormceptor EFO6 providing 60% TSS removal; treatment train total TSS removal calculated per NJDEP BMP Manual
